on the vr6 engine the factory thermostat is 180 but the engine should not get over 210 at 180 the thermostat starts to open and is fully open at 195

The coolant temp sensor for a 2003 Passat 1. 8L is located on top of the engine, near the upper radiator hose. It constantly monitors the engine's temperature and adjusts the cooling fan as needed.

The fuel injection relay of a 1995 Volkswagen Passat is found in the engine bay. Located near the firewall, the relay can be seen mounting in front master cylinder.
